Key Factors Affecting Web Performance
Page Load Time
The time it takes for a page to fully load is crucial. Minimizing page load time can significantly improve user experience. Use tools like Google PageSpeed Insights to analyze and optimize your page load times.
Browser Caching
Caching allows the browser to store some data locally, reducing the need to load all resources from the server on subsequent visits. This technique can dramatically speed up load times for returning visitors.
Image Optimization
Large images can slow down your site. Optimizing images by compressing them and using modern formats like WebP can lead to faster loading times.
Minification of CSS and JavaScript
Minifying CSS, JavaScript, and HTML files reduces their size by removing unnecessary characters, which speeds up download times.
Content Delivery Network (CDN)
A CDN distributes your content across multiple servers worldwide, ensuring faster access to your site regardless of the user’s location.

Lazy Loading
Lazy loading is a technique where images and videos are only loaded when they appear in the user's viewport, rather than all at once. This reduces the initial load time and improves performance, especially on media-rich pages.
Code Splitting
Code splitting involves breaking down your JavaScript files into smaller chunks that are loaded only when needed. This reduces the amount of JavaScript that has to be downloaded and executed at once, leading to faster load times.
Asynchronous Loading
Asynchronous loading allows certain elements of a webpage to load independently of others. For example, scripts that are not critical to the initial rendering of the page can be loaded asynchronously to avoid blocking the main content.
HTTP/2 and Beyond
HTTP/2 is a major revision of the HTTP network protocol, designed to improve performance by allowing multiple resources to be fetched simultaneously over a single connection. Understanding and implementing HTTP/2 is crucial for modern web performance.
Critical Rendering Path
The critical rendering path refers to the sequence of steps the browser takes to render a webpage. Optimizing this path involves reducing the number of critical resources and ensuring that the browser can render content as quickly as possible.
Service Workers and PWA
Service workers act as a proxy between the browser and the network, allowing for Progressive Web Apps (PWAs) that can load instantly, even in poor network conditions. This can drastically improve the performance and user experience of your web application.

Google PageSpeed Insights
PageSpeed Insights provides detailed reports on your website's performance, including suggestions for improvement. It is an essential tool for any web developer looking to enhance speed and performance.
GTmetrix
GTmetrix offers insights into your site’s performance, including detailed recommendations for optimizing speed and load times.
WebPageTest
WebPageTest allows you to test your website’s performance from different locations and browsers, providing a comprehensive view of how your site performs in real-world scenarios.
Lighthouse
Lighthouse is an open-source tool that audits your site for performance, accessibility, SEO, and more. It is integrated into the Chrome DevTools and provides actionable insights to improve your site.
YSlow
YSlow analyzes web pages and suggests ways to improve performance based on a set of rules for high-performance web pages.
